I have a 88 mustang with a 91 5.0 H.O. motor. The problem is im burning alot of fuel. There is a ton of smoke coming out of the exhaust and I changed the oil and it looked and smelled like there was alot of gas in the oil. Does anyone know what the problem could be? I checked the cylinder compression and they were all good. The Egr is working.
I was told that it is probably a bent valve. Could that be true? Thanks to all help received.
